About Alejandra Rodríguez

Alejandra Rodríguez is a scholar working on Developmental Biology, Hardware and Architecture and Hematology, having authored 19 papers that have together received 197 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Genetic Associations and Epidemiology (3 papers), Iron Metabolism and Disorders (3 papers) and Enzyme function and inhibition (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Hematology (39 citations), Genetics (26 citations) and Developmental Biology (5 citations). Alejandra Rodríguez has collaborated with scholars based in Finland, United States and Colombia. Frequent co-authors include Seppo Parkkila, Peiwen Pan, Robert S. Britton, Mika Hilvo, Robert E. Fleming, Bruce R. Bacon, Leena Kytömäki, Heini Kallio, Ylermi Soini and Hannu Haapasalo.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Arteriosclerosis Thrombosis and Vascular Biology.
